What does Increasing consumer confidence do?

Social Studies
2 answers:
Phoenix [80]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

It measures how confident consumers are about the overall state of the economy. ... Their confidence impacts their economic decisions—like their spending activity. As a result, consumer confidence is a key indicator for the overall shape of the economy. Consumer confidence usually increases when the economy expands.

According to sigmund freud what is the superego
Alexus [3.1K]

In the words of Sigmund Freud, the superego is the component of personality composed of the internalized ideals that we have acquired from our parents and society.

<u>Explanation:</u>

The superego grows principally from parental directions and manages, and urges the person to transcend their base senses and drives. It works in direct offset to the id. Freud accepted that the superego is framed during the Oedipus complex after a kid figures out how to relate to his dad.

The superego's capacity is to control the id's driving forces, particularly those which society restricts, for example, sex and animosity. The superego comprises of two frameworks: The still, small voice and the perfect self. The heart can rebuff the inner self through causing sentiments of blame.

In the case Gitlow v. New York, Gitlow argued: a) that his First Amendment rights were being violated. b) that he couldn't be co
saul85 [17]

Answer:

that his First Amendment rights were being violated

Explanation:

Gitlow v. New York was a case that was ruled by the Supreme Court of the United States on June 8, 1925 and stated that the First Amendment of the United States Constitution "Protection of Free Speech" also applied to state governments also. According to Gitlow, his article did not precipitate any violent action, but he was yet convicted, which he felt was a violation of his rights to freedom of speech as stated in the First Amendment.
